How to bid on One-Stop Operator for PA CareerLink® Pittsburgh and Allegheny County (Allegheny County DHS)
What Allegheny County DHS is buying
Allegheny County Department of Human Services (DHS) is seeking a One-Stop Operator for the PA CareerLink® Pittsburgh and Allegheny County program. This role is crucial for managing and coordinating services within the CareerLink system.
This opportunity is for professional services related to workforce development and operational management of a key community resource.
Key dates and what happens at the deadline
The deadline for submitting your response is August 10, 2026, at 7:00 PM ET. All submissions must be completed through the Allegheny County DHS procurement portal (Bonfire) by this time. Late submissions will not be considered.
Who this opportunity suits
This Request for Proposals (RFP) is suitable for firms with expertise in workforce development, program management, and operating community service centers. Experience with similar 'one-stop' models or career services would be highly relevant.
The opportunity falls under the professional services category, specifically for organizations that can manage complex operational and service delivery programs.
How to respond to this solicitation
To access the full solicitation documents and respond, you need to visit the Allegheny County DHS procurement portal, Bonfire. The specific reference number for this opportunity is DHSRFP-042.
You can view the opportunity details publicly without needing an account. However, to download the solicitation files and submit your proposal, you will need to register a free vendor account on the Bonfire portal. Ensure you complete your submission before the stated deadline.
